Stable and Efficient Paclitaxel Nanoparticles for Targeted Glioblastoma Therapy

Development of efficient nanoparticles (NPs) for cancer therapy remains a challenge. NPs are required to have high stability, uniform size, sufficient drug loading, targeting capability, and ability to overcome drug resistance.
